Description
Edward Biron Payne and a group of men, women, and children sit outside a tent filled with supplies.
Title and date devised by cataloger. Copy print of original. Location is likely Camp Reverie where Jack London lectured in the summer of 1901. Duplicate of JLP 273 and JLP 454 Alb.16 #01986.
